SPC vice president meets Thailand court delegation

Jiang Bixin, vice-president of the Supreme People's Court (SPC), met with a visiting Constitutional Court delegation from Thailand led by Nurak Marpraneet on June 15 in Beijing.

Jiang reviewed the two countries’ past cooperation and coordination in the judicial field and outlined China’s achievements in judicial reform.

Legal construction is one of the top priorities in China, said Jiang, adding that a strategy has been implemented to deepen the country’s rule of law.

As information construction in the legal system proceeds, especially through better processing of judicial documents and information, a more dynamic, transparent and efficient judicial system emerges, according to Jiang.

Moreover, courts of various levels in China are turning themselves into “Smart Courts” to better serve the people and judges, Jiang said.

Nurak Marpraneet echoed Jiang as he outlined Thailand’s legal reforms and expressed his desire for closer cooperation in the law between the two countries.
